**Ticket: Staticforge secrets vault locked — incremental rebuilds blocked**

For new team members: Staticforge's incremental rebuild pipeline reads deploy tokens from the Harwick vault, which locked itself after a failed health check overnight. Until it's unsealed, only full rebuilds run, which is slow and expensive. Please unseal it carefully and confirm incremental diffs resume. The recovery passphrase appears below.

recovery phrase for fahof-fawip: casael-fenael-wenix

Quick heads-up on Pinwheel UI versioning: we cut a minor release every sprint, and anything touching component props needs a changeset file in the PR. No changeset, no merge — the bot will nag you. Majors are rare and go through the design council first. The full policy, with examples of what counts as breaking, lives on the internal page below.

wiki page, bahip-yahip: https://grafana.qirvanlabs.corp/browse/display/projects/cc3a1b9dbfc9

Heads up: if the Lintrock baseline file in the Quarrow repo drifts from main, CI fails with a "stale baseline" error even when the code is fine. Quick fix is to regenerate the baseline on a clean checkout and re-push. If a customer build is blocked, confirm the failing run matches the token below before escalating.

build token for yadug-yagag: htk21_c863c33eb8b82c0c9c152

## Who to ping: slow autocomplete index

If the Birchline autocomplete index is lagging (suggestions taking >400ms, or stale entries showing up), it's almost always the nightly rebuild falling behind. Don't restart the indexer yourself — that makes the backlog worse. The owning team is Typeahead Guild; Priya runs point this quarter and usually replies fast during the eng sync window. For anything index-related, drop a note to the guild inbox below.

billing contact of bawep-fawif = fenath_zorael@nelvrocorp.corp